Job Summary

Join Visa’s 2027 Sophomore Internship Program as a Software Engineer Intern, contributing to technology teams through a 12-week immersive experience. You’ll work on hands-on projects such as deploying Kafka with Docker and Kubernetes, building chatbots and monitoring tools, prototyping solutions for payments, and creating testing automation. The role includes workshops, mentorship, secure coding practices, and a final presentation to Visa leaders.

Key Responsibilities

  • •Contribute to Visa technology teams through meaningful software engineering work aligned to interests and team needs.
  • •Build and improve software solutions across the full software lifecycle while learning secure coding practices.
  • •Develop and enhance systems such as automated deployments and monitoring for transactional issues.
  • •Create tools and testing automation to identify system errors and support reliable releases.
  • •Prototype and build software for payments use cases, including chatbot knowledge-base search and payment routing for digital currency transactions.

Key Requirements

  • •Pursuing a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, CIS/MIS, Cybersecurity, Business, or a related field.
  • •Graduating December 2028 – August 2029.
  • •Ability to communicate clearly and professionally in writing and verbally.
  • •Proficiency in one or more languages: Java, C/C++, C#, .NET, Python, JavaScript, HTML.
  • •Experience with automation/testing tools such as Selenium, REST, Python, or Groovy, and familiarity with software testing principles.

Company Brief

Visa
Global payments technology company that operates the VisaNet electronic payments network, facilitating credit, debit and digital transactions between consumers, merchants, financial institutions and governments worldwide.
